Pacific Park
380 Santa Monica Pier, Santa Monica, CA 90401-3128
Located on the world-famous Santa Monica Pier, Pacific Park® is the family place to play! Featuring 12 thrilling rides, including the West Coaster and Pacific Wheel, the world's first solar-powered Ferris wheel. Millions of visitors each year enjoy all the rides, games and fun you’d expect from one of Southern California’s leading entertainment destinations. Pacific Park® has it all… a dozen rides, midway games, ocean-front specialty food outlets, and seaside shopping.

Big Blue Bus
1444 4th St, Santa Monica, CA 90401-2309
Big Blue Bus is a City of Santa Monica department, governed by Santa Monica's City Council. BBB's service area spans more than 58 square miles of greater Los Angeles and its buses provide over 12.5 million rides for customers each year.

Museum of Flying
3100 Airport Ave., Santa Monica, CA 90405-6113
Originally established in 1974 as the Douglas Museum and Library, the Museum first opened in 1979 at 3200 Airport Avenue. The Museum was founded by Donald Douglas Jr, the second President of the Douglas Aircraft Company. Construction began on the new Museum in early 2010 and the Museum celebrated its grand opening to the public in the new building on February 25, 2012. The Museum collection consists of the many original artifacts related to the Douglas Aircraft Company, a variety of exhibits, aviation art, and features an array of aircraft from a Wright Flyer replica!
